niusouti.com

“图书”表中有字符型字段“图书名称”和“图书类型”,要求用SQL DELETE命令将图书表中书名中含有“计算机”且图书类型是“小说”的记录全部打上删除标记,正确的SQL命令是( )。A. DELETE FROM图书FOR图书名称LIKE”%计算机%”AND图书类型=”小说”B. DELETE FROM图书WHILE图书名称LIKE”计算机”AND图书类型=”小说”C. DELETE FROM图书WHERE图书名称=”%计算机%”AND图书类型=”小说”D. DELETE FROM图书WHERE图书名称LI

题目

“图书”表中有字符型字段“图书名称”和“图书类型”,要求用SQL DELETE命令将图书表中书名中含有“计算机”且图书类型是“小说”的记录全部打上删除标记,正确的SQL命令是( )。

A. DELETE FROM图书FOR图书名称LIKE”%计算机%”AND图书类型=”小说”

B. DELETE FROM图书WHILE图书名称LIKE”计算机”AND图书类型=”小说”

C. DELETE FROM图书WHERE图书名称=”%计算机%”AND图书类型=”小说”

D. DELETE FROM图书WHERE图书名称LIKE”%计算机%”AND图书类型=”小说”


相似考题
参考答案和解析
正确答案:D
SQL从表中删除数据的命令格式如下: DELETE FROM TableName[WHERE Condition]这里FROM指定从哪个表中删除数据,WHERE指定被删除的条件。模糊查询使用LIKE,%是LIKE语句中的通配符。
更多““图书”表中有字符型字段“图书名称”和“图书类型”,要求用SQL DELETE命令将图书表中书名中含有“计算 ”相关问题
  • 第1题:

    假设“图书”表中有C型字段“图书编号”,要求将图书编号以字母A开头的图书记录全部打上删除标记,可以使用SQL命令

    A.DELETE FROM图书FOR图书编号=“A”

    B.DELETE FROM图书WHERE图书编号=“A%”

    C.DELETE FROM图书FOR图书编号=“A$”

    D.DELETE FROM图书WHERE图书编号LIKE“A%”


    正确答案:D
    解析:删除数据用命令:DELECT FROM TableName[WHERE Condition],因此首先排除A和c选项。而%在这里表示通配符,A%表示以A开头。因此删除图书编号中以A开头的记录的命令为:DEIJETE FROM图书wHERE图书编号LIKE“A%”,即D选项正确。

  • 第2题:

    "图书"表中有字符型字段“图书号”。要求用SQL DELETE命令将图书号以字母A开头的图书记录全部打上删除标记,正确的命令是( )。

    A. DELETE FROM图书FOR图书号LIKE”A%”

    B. DELETE FROM图书WHILE图书号LIKE”A%”

    C. DELETE FROM图书WHERE图书号=”A%”

    D. DELETE FROM图书WHERE图书号LIKE”A%”


    正确答案:D
    SQL从表中删除数据的命令格式如下:DELETE FROM表名[WHERE条件]
    正确答案为:DELETE FROM图书WHERE图书号LIKE“A%”。这里的LIKE是字符串匹配运算符,通配符“%”表示0个或多个字符。

  • 第3题:

    (25)当前打开的图书表中有字符型字段“图书号”,要求将图书号以字母A开头的图书记录全部打上删除标记,通常可以使用命令A)DELETE FOR图书号="A" B)DELETE WHILE图书号="A"C)DELETE FOR图书号="A*" D)DELETE FOR图书号LIKE "A%"


    正确答案:A
    本题是考查对VisualFoxPro中传统删除命令DELETE语句条件书写格式的掌握。DELETE语句的命令格式为:
      DELETE [<范围>] [FOR<条件> | WHERE<条件>]
     FOR<条件>是对表文件指定范围内满足条件的记录进行操作;WHILE<条件>也是对表文件指定范围内满足条件的记录进行操作,当第一次遇到不满足条件记录时停止向后运行,故选项B排除;*和%是Windows的统配符,Visual FoxPr0.不支持,所以选项A为正确答案。

  • 第4题:

    在图书表中要查找图书名称中包含“等级考试”的图书,对应“图书名称”字段的正确准则表达式是( )。

    A. ”等级考试”

    B. “等级考试”

    C. Like”等级考试”

    D. Like”“等级考试”


    正确答案:D
    本题,.查查询条件准则的知识。在本题中要求查找包含“等级考试”的图书,由于是模糊查询,所以应该使用关键词“Like”;另外在“等级考试”的前后都加上“”’,代表要查找的是“等级考试”前面后面仃多个或0个字符的数据,也就是图书名称中包含“等级考试”的图书。

  • 第5题:

    “图书”表中有字符型字段“图书号”。要求用SQL DELETE命令将图书号以字母A开头的图书记录全 部打上删除标记,正确的命令是( )。

    A. DELETE FROM图书FOR图书号LIKE”A%”

    B. DELETE FROM图书WHILE图书号LIKE”A%”

    C. DELETE FROM图书WHERE图书号=”A*”

    D. DELETE FROM图书WHERE图书号LIKE”A%”


    正确答案:D
    使用SQL从表中删除数据的命令格式如下:
    DELETE FROM表名[WHERE条件]
    正确答案为:DELETE FROM图书WHERE图书号LIKE” A%”。这里的LIKE是字符串匹配运算符,通配符“%”表示0或多个字符。